Frequently Asked Questions

  1. Who wrote the lyrics for 'Wishing' by A Flock of Seagulls?

    'Wishing' was written by Frank Maudsley, Paul Reynolds, Ali Score, and Mike Score.

  2. When was 'Wishing' released?

    'Wishing (If I Had a Photograph of You)' was released in 1982 as part of A Flock of Seagulls' second album, Listen.

  3. What inspired Mike Score to write 'Wishing'?

    Mike Score was inspired to write 'Wishing' after meeting a girl on the eve of the band's first trip to America. He wanted a photograph of her to remember her by, but she refused, believing he would forget her once he became famous.

  4. How did 'Wishing' perform on music charts?

    'Wishing (If I Had a Photograph of You)' was A Flock of Seagulls' biggest hit in their native UK, reaching the Top 10. It also performed well internationally but didn't achieve the same level of success as their hit 'I Ran (So Far Away)' in the US.

  5. What is unique about the music video for 'Wishing'?

    The music video for 'Wishing,' directed by Anthony Van Den Ende, features high production value compared to other A Flock of Seagulls videos. It shows the band wandering around a spaceship and using a computer to generate an image of the girl mentioned in the song.

  6. What genre does 'Wishing' belong to?

    'Wishing (If I Had a Photograph of You)' belongs to the synth-pop genre. The song is noted for its Wall of Sound-styled layer of synthesizer padding and hypnotic multi-layered sound.
